Washington Nationals History
The 'Nats' were originally founded in 1969 as the Montreal Expos, part of the MLB expansion that included three other teams: Kansas City Royals, San Diego Padres, and Seattle Pilots (now the Milwaukee Brewers). The Expos were the first MLB team in Canada, as the Toronto Blue Jays were founded in 1977, but were then moved to Washington in 2005. Since the franchise's move to the US capital, things have been steadily improving for the Washington Nationals and they are now one of MLB's most consistent teams, winning the NL East division three times and having five consecutive winning campaigns. Nationals Park
The Washington Nationals play their home games at Nationals Park. Completed in 2008, it is one of the newest stadiums in MLB and the first LEED-certified green major sports stadium in the country. Nationals Park has also been chosen to host the 2018 MLB All-Star Game, which will be the first time this event has taken place in Wahington DC since 1969. The stadium has a seating capacity of over 41,000 and lucky fans on the upper deck can get a view of the US Capitol.
